SOC Incident Handler

Deutsche Telekom

Role Description - Experiencia en atender y gestionar incidentes de seguridad como Soporte 3er Nivel dentro del equipo de respuesta de Incidentes. - Analizar y responder alertas de seguridad provenientes de plataformas SIEM/SOAR. - Realizar búsqueda proactiva de amenazas (Threat Hunting). - Experiencia avanzada en gestión de incidentes y eventos de seguridad. - Identificar, analizar y correlacionar IOCs (Indicators of Compromise). - Análisis, búsqueda, recomendaciones y gestión de remediaciones. - Ejecutar actividades de contención, erradicación y remediación de incidentes. - Inglés avanzado indispensable, se realiza entrevista en inglés. - Gusto por el aprendizaje continuo y en compartir el conocimiento. Qualifications - Carrera: Ingeniería en Sistemas Computacionales, Tecnologías de la Información, Ciberseguridad o afines. - Nivel de Expertise: Senior. - Certificaciones (deseables): Incident Handler /Response (+ Cloud), Certified Incident Handler. Role Description We’re hiring a Staff Security Engineer, Detection Platform to design and scale Nscale’s detection and response capabilities. In this high-impact engineering role, you will build the systems and logic that power how we detect and respond to threats across infrastructure, endpoints, cloud, and enterprise environments. The role sits at the intersection of security engineering, security operations, and incident response, with close collaboration across teams to improve alert usability, investigation workflows, and overall operational effectiveness. You’ll play a strategic role in strengthening Nscale’s security posture by building scalable, reliable detection systems, improving signal quality, and automating response. This work is central to helping the organization detect threats faster, reduce manual effort, and continuously improve coverage and fidelity as our environment evolves. This role will be part of the global CISO organization. What you'll be doing - Detection Engineering - Design detection logic and alerting across infrastructure, cloud, endpoint, and SaaS environments. - Develop and maintain high-fidelity detection rules based on threat intelligence and known attack patterns. - Tune detection systems continuously to improve coverage and reduce false positives. - Build tooling and infrastructure to support threat hunting and proactive detection. - Platform & Pipeline Development - Build and scale SIEM pipelines for log ingestion, normalization, enrichment, and correlation. - Work with log data at scale to improve the reliability and usability of detection systems. - Support scalable security systems that operate across modern infrastructure environments. - Automation & AI-Driven Response - Implement response automation using SOAR platforms or custom workflows to reduce manual effort. - Integrate AI and machine learning techniques to improve signal quality, anomaly detection, and alert triage. - Optimize automated workflows to help reduce response time and improve operational efficiency. - Cross-Functional Security Operations - Partner with Security Operations to improve alert prioritization, usability, and investigation workflows. - Collaborate with Incident Response to support investigations and drive detection improvements. - Influence detection strategy and system direction at a Staff level across teams. - Measurement & Continuous Improvement - Establish detection metrics such as coverage, fidelity, and time to detect. - Track platform performance to identify gaps and guide ongoing improvements. - Use operational insights to strengthen detection quality and response effectiveness over time. KPIs - Detection coverage - Detection fidelity - Time to detect - Reduction in false positives Qualifications - 8+ years of experience in security engineering, detection engineering, or security operations. - Strong experience building SIEM pipelines and detection systems using tools such as Splunk, Elastic, or Chronicle. - Hands-on experience writing detection rules and working with log data at scale. - Experience with SOAR platforms or security automation frameworks. - Familiarity with cloud environments such as AWS, GCP, or Azure and modern infrastructure. - Strong understanding of MITRE ATT&CK, attack techniques, and adversary behavior. - Experience integrating or leveraging AI/ML techniques for detection or triage. - Ability to operate at a Staff level, with ownership of systems, technical direction-setting, and cross-functional influence. - Experience in high-scale or infrastructure-heavy environments is a plus. - Background in threat hunting, incident response, custom detection platforms, security tooling, streaming data pipelines, or AI/ML workloads is a plus.
